    It is located downtown so not far from my office. Decided to try it out. When you walk i. Your eyes will have to adjust. While on the dark side, it seems very clean. Lots of people here for lunch. There is a shrine on the far wall. Service was okay, not quick, not slow. Took my order before I could use the app to order. Oh yes there is an app, you can order and they will bring to your table So cool, there is a boiling pot of water zen they put the noodles in there to cook them Even the vegetables are put into the water. The guy cooking the rice is working non stop. Posting a picture of his pork fried rice!! Rice has a different but good taste. Maybe it being Thai, don't know, but it was good. All in all it was good food and service

    I came to Asian Noodle Bar for the first time since pre-COVID and I was pleasantly surprised. I will note that they no longer have sushi on the menu, which is quite sad. They also only have updated prices if you scan the QR code and not on the print menu. I always worry that if I order something without seeing the price it's gonna be way more than I expected and I'm gonna be upset. However, their prices are very reasonable. I ordered the spicy sesame noodles, which came with thick and delightful udon with lots of veggies. I also got a Thai tea which was a little too sweet, but still good. I really enjoyed the noodles and will definitely come back for them eventually. The space is a bit small in their staff is limited, but it's definitely worth checking out. Especially for some very reasonably priced noodle dishes with sizable portions.

    We were in ABQ for a few days and wanted something different from the Mex food, so opted for Asian in downtown. Easy street parking. Menu was full of different Asian noodle dishes like pad thai (Thai), chow mein (Chinese), udon (Japanese) so was wondering if they could make all kinds authentically? We ordered the won ton soup, pad see ew, spring rolls and pad thai. I was pleasantly surprised with the food. The won ton had greens, green onions, cha sui, and won tons were pretty good. Same with the other dishes. Not the best we've ever had but not bad. A good option if you're in the mood for Asian in the Southwest.

    3.5 Ordered pick up online - took about 17 minutes. Took home to eat and the meal was still hot and packaged perfectly. We ordered the Pad Thai extra spicy, pork egg rolls, veggie with chicken fried rice and the Yaki Udon noodles with pork. The Pad Thai was good; the chicken was cooked well, there as a nice ratio of veggies, noodles and chicken. There could have been a bit more dimension of flavor though. I did not try the Yaki Udon, but my boyfriend finished the entire dish so it seems that he enjoyed it, however he also agreed that it need more of a depth of flavor. The egg rolls were delicious, we got them with chicken and they came with the usual sauce; should have ordered more! The staff was friendly, cleanly and efficient. Overall a positive experience.

    Went back to Asian Noodle Bar after several years and it was almost exactly how I remembered. The ambiance is calm and quiet despite being right off Central downtown. The food came out quick. I had the Singapore Curry with chicken and my partner had the House Noodle. The house noodle was not as flavorful as it used to be but the Singapore Curry was spot on. We also had chicken eggrolls which were crispy and delicious. They did come out too hot to eat but we were okay waiting since they came out so fast. My only complaint was they had no prices on the menu. Not sure if we came at an odd time when they were updating them but ordering without that information made me a little uneasy. Our server was helpful and looked up the prices for us. Will definitely return!

    We ordered delivery from here and it was good, not great, Thai food. Probably a little more…read moreauthentic than some I've had here. The portions on everything were huge and I still have leftovers in my fridge. The Pad Thai was good, sour and a little sweet. The Tom Yum was good but not excellent. I like it to have that puckery quality it can sometimes get. The Eat My Duck which is shredded Duck is good. With nice big pieces of duck amidst many veggies.. I'd stay away from the Mixed Veggies if you're ordering anything else with veggies because it's kind of just there. The big hit were the chicken wings. These are not what you're thinking. The are a whole, stretched out wing on a skewer that is grilled. The sauce comes one the side. These were excellent and look like something you'd get from a street vendor in Thailand. We ordered the third level of heat and it was too much for my wife who had requested it despite my warning. Where we used to live in the PNW, 3 stars was generally pretty mild. Here it was pretty hot. Not untolerable, but noticeable. I will try this place again, probably in person.
